Summary:
Assists customers with frame selection, fits and dispenses frames. Utilizing technical information to interpret prescription to assist customer with selection of optical products and services.
Pay Class and Pay
Pay Class: Full Time
Pay: $25.00 - $27.50 per hour
Education:
High School Diploma or Equivalent
Experience & Background:
Must have and maintain applicable state licensure for ophthalmic dispensing.
Knowledge and demonstrated abilities in explaining optical products and services.
Language Skills:
Ability to read, comprehend, and write simple instructions and correspondence.
Ability to effectively present information in one-on-one and small group situations.
Mathematical Skills:
Ability to calculate figures and amounts such as discounts and percentages.
Reasoning Ability:
Ability to apply common sense understanding to carry out instructions.
Physical Demands/Work Environment:
The associate is required to stand, use hands and fingers, and talk or hear most of the time. The associate must frequently lift and/or move up to 20 pounds.
